Pair of 1970s Italian Zevi Chrome and Brass Planters
By Romeo Rega, Zevi & C.
Located in Gloucestershire, GB
A rare and large pair of Modernist chrome and brass rectangular jardiniere planters. Designed by Romeo Rega for Zevi Furniture, on castors. Circa 1970.
